Albert Auesovich Tutov was kidnapped in Tyrniauz, Elbrus district of Kabardino-Balkaria. This was reported by Fatima Talovna Ulimbasheva, resident of Baksan district of the republic. The young man's relatives are afraid that members of the top brass were involved in the abduction.

Through the mediation of the Office of the UN High Commissioner for Refugees and the International Organization for Migration, Armenia has passed over to the third party the last Azerbaijani prisoner of was (POW) - Roman Novruz oglu Guseinov. According to the Armenian party, eight citizens of Armenia are still in Azeri captivity.

As reported by refugees from North Ossetia and Chechnya, on September 24, in the village of Ali-Yurt in Ingushetia, an attempt was made to force them out from a temporary accommodation centre (TAC). Under the order of the Ingush leader Yunus-Bek Evkurov, the internally displaced persons (IDPs) should move out of their adapted premises before September 30. The republic's authorities promise to pay 5000 roubles monthly to every family for renting some housing; however, refugees say that this money is not enough.

A resident of Kizlyar (Dagestan) Zaur Omarov complains that for more than a month he cannot see his brother Omar, detained as a suspected helper. Zaur told the "Caucasian Knot" correspondent that investigators are against their meeting.
